BIO
Charlie is a Scottish actor and comedian specialising in characters, puppetry, audio and improv. She has taken four solo shows to the Edinburgh Fringe, is a regular on the London alternative comedy circuit and is part of Weirdos Comedy.
She's written for BBC Scotland, Hat Trick Productions and BBC Radio 4 and worked with Griff Rhys Jones on his UK tour. In 2021 her sitcom pilot was shortlisted for the Triforce-UKTV WriterSlam and the Funny Women Comedy Writing Awards. She was a finalist in the Leicester Square Theatre's Sketch Off! 2023 and is currently in the finals for the Funny Women Stage Award.
In 2014, Charlie moved from Edinburgh to London to complete her Diploma in Writing and Producing Comedy at the NFTS with Channel 4. (She also has an MA in Italian and Modern History from St Andrews.) For the past year she has been receiving mentorship from Soho Theatre and regularly works in both Edinburgh and London.
Charlie has a background in dance, physical theatre and puppetry. She has performed improv comedy for over 14 years and is a professional improv coach and teacher. Last year she also expanded her knowledge of clowning at the Ecole Gaulier in Etampes.
